
ONE LINERS MIAMI-DADE
► France-based developer IC Property Capital will build a boutique hotel in North Beach.
► The world’s largest Audi dealership opened in North Miami.
► British sport car company Aston Martin broke ground on its first luxury condominium tower, Aston Martin Residence, in downtown Miami.
► California-based Blue Bottle Coffee opened in the Design District, 3818 NE First Ave.
► California start-up Nutshell WiFi inked a deal to provide automation marketing for Residence Inn Miami West.
► Meridian Capital Group arranged $23.6 million in financing for The Atrium multifamily and retail property at 150 SE Third Ave. in Miami.
► Miami-Dade Aviation Department will launch the nation’s first cargo flight tracker website.
► El Al Israel Airlines had a ribbon-cutting ceremony at Miami International Airport to mark nonstop service to Tel Aviv.
► The Florida Airports Council honored Miami International Airport with two awards for environmental conservation.
► Mast Capital’s boutique development, Louver House, opened in Miami Beach’s South of Fifth neighborhood.
► Endeavor Miami celebrated the region’s entrepreneurship movement with its fourth annual gala, held at the Faena Forum in Miami Beach.
► The Strand Bar & Grill opened at the Carillon Miami Wellness Resort on Miami Beach.
► Coral Gables’ Premier Assurance Group named Karen Cordero-Fleites director of marketing and communications.
► The Commonwealth Institute hosted its 14th annual leadership luncheon aboard Celebrity Equinox at the Port of Miami.
► Engel & Volkers Miami appointed Alexandra Elfmont as executive vice president.

► FIU’s student-housing project, University Bridge has revealed new renderings.

► Giralda Place, a mixed-use development in downtown Coral Gables, completed a nearly $3 million renovation to its east tower.

► Habitat Development Group has released a new rendering of Smart Brickell, a $120 million mixed-use hotel and residential project.
